FACCHIN v. PEKICH


232 A.D.2d 447 (1996)

648 N.Y.S.2d 928

Joseph Facchin, Appellant, v. Peter A. Pekich, Respondent, et al., Defendants

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Second Department.

October 15, 1996


Ordered that the judgment is affirmed, with costs.

The counterclaiming defendant Peter A. Pekich submitted proof that a notice to redeem was mailed to an appropriate address by certified mail, return receipt requested, on November 21, 1991. This proof includes a "domestic return receipt" reflecting delivery of the notice to redeem to the address in question on November 25, 1991.
